Sadhguru Calls Fenugreek a Miracle Medicine: Here’s Why

Renowned spiritual leader and founder of Isha Foundation, Sadhguru Jaggi Vasudev, recently described fenugreek (methi) as a “miracle medicine” when taken properly. Known for his insights on health and holistic living, Sadhguru emphasized that this humble kitchen spice can transform one’s health when used consciously.

What Makes Fenugreek a ‘Miracle’ According to Sadhguru

Sadhguru highlighted that fenugreek is not just another spice but a powerful medicinal seed with deep roots in Ayurveda and Siddha medicine. According to him, “If taken properly, fenugreek can cleanse your system, balance internal heat, and improve digestion and energy levels.”

He mentioned that many chronic lifestyle issues arise from imbalances in the digestive and metabolic systems, and methi helps restore this natural equilibrium.

Science-Backed Benefits of Fenugreek (Methi)

Regulates Blood Sugar:
Fenugreek seeds are rich in soluble fiber, which slows sugar absorption and improves insulin sensitivity — beneficial for those with diabetes.

Improves Digestion:
The natural bitterness of methi stimulates bile production, enhancing digestion and relieving acidity, bloating, and constipation.

Boosts Metabolism:
Regular consumption of methi water can help maintain body heat, cleanse toxins, and support weight management.

Enhances Hair and Skin Health:
Fenugreek’s ant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ties nourish skin cells and strengthen hair follicles.

Supports Women’s Health:
Methi is traditionally used to balance hormones, ease menstrual discomfort, and enhance lactation.

How to Take Fenugreek Properly

Sadhguru advises moderation and mindful consumption:

Soaked Fenugreek Water: Soak 1 teaspoon of seeds overnight, drink the water in the morning on an empty stomach.

Fenugreek Powder: Add a small pinch of roasted methi powder to buttermilk or warm water.

Cooking Use: Incorporate methi leaves and seeds into curries and dals regularly for subtle but consistent health benefits.

Caution: Excessive consumption can cause internal heat or mild irritation — balance is key.

FAQs About Fenugreek (Methi) and Its Benefits

Q1. Why does Sadhguru call fenugreek a miracle medicine?
Sadhguru believes fenugreek balances internal body systems and can heal several chronic issues naturally if taken correctly.

Q2. Can fenugreek help with weight loss?
Yes. Fenugreek water improves metabolism, curbs appetite, and helps in gradual, natural weight reduction.

Q3. How often should I consume methi?
Consuming soaked fenugreek water 3–4 times a week is beneficial for most people.

Q4. Can everyone take fenugreek?
Generally yes, but pregnant women or those with low blood sugar should consult a healthcare professional first.

Q5. What’s the best time to have methi water?
Morning on an empty stomach — it boosts digestion and energy levels throughout the day.
